Tribune News Service

Chandigarh, July 20

A vehicle thief, who used to steal two-wheelers for joyrides, has been arrested by the Chandigarh Police. With his arrest, six cases of vehicle theft have been solved and 17 two-wheelers have been recovered.

DSP (East) Satish Kumar said the accused, Appu, alias Anbhu, a resident of Sector 21, was arrested on a tip-off at a naka in Sector 28. The accused was riding a stolen motorcycle at the time of his arrest. The accused confessed that he had stolen the motorcycle from Sector 27.

Inspector Jaspal Bhullar, SHO of the Sector 26 police station, said during questioning, the accused gave information about having stolen another vehicle. The police got his two-day remand during which 15 more two-wheelers were recovered from different part of the city on the disclosure made by the accused. “Eleven motorcycles and six scooters have been recovered,” said a police official.

Used to abandon vehicles

The accused used to steal the vehicles for joyrides after taking liquor. He used to abandon the vehicles after these ran out of fuel. The police said the accused did not sell the vehicles.


2 held with stolen car, mobikes

Two vehicle thieves have been arrested by the Chandigarh Police. Three motorcycles and a car have been recovered from their possession. Sources said Ravi Kumar and Harsh, alias Billa, both residents of Sector 56, were arrested for vehicle thefts by a team of the Palsora police post. Inspector Rajdeep Singh, SHO of the Sector 39 police station, said the accused were arrested at a naka near a government school in Sector 56 on a tip-off that they were riding a stolen motorcycle. The police said Ravi Kumar was a mechanic while Harsh was a school dropout. Both were drug addicts. The accused were looking for some customer to sell the vehicle.
